What's The Definition Of Pigwash?
[n] wet feed (especially for pigs) consisting of mostly kitchen waste mixed with water or skimmed or sour milk
Synonyms | Synonyms for Pigwash: pigswill | slop | slops | swill Related Terms | Find terms related to Pigwash: |
